EPS 150 polystyrene is a type of rigid foam insulation board that is made from expanded polystyrene beads It has a high compressive strength and excellent thermal insulation properties, making it ideal for insulating buildings and other structures The material is lightweight, easy to handle, and can be cut to size for a variety of applications.
One of the key properties of EPS 150 polystyrene is its thermal insulation capabilities The material has a low thermal conductivity, meaning it does not conduct heat well This makes it an effective insulator, helping to keep buildings warm in the winter and cool in the summer EPS 150 polystyrene can also help reduce energy costs by providing insulation that helps maintain a comfortable indoor environment.
In addition to its thermal insulation properties, EPS 150 polystyrene is also durable and moisture-resistant This makes it suitable for use in a variety of applications, including roofing, flooring, and wall insulation The material is resistant to mold, mildew, and pests, making it a long-lasting and low-maintenance option for many projects.
EPS 150 polystyrene is commonly used in the construction industry as insulation for walls, roofs, and floors The material is also used in packaging materials, such as protective packaging for fragile items In the automotive industry, EPS 150 polystyrene is used for soundproofing and insulation in vehicles eps 150 polystyren. The material is also used in the manufacturing of lightweight concrete blocks, providing insulation and structural support.
Despite its many benefits, EPS 150 polystyrene does have environmental implications The material is non-biodegradable and can release harmful chemicals into the environment if not disposed of properly However, EPS 150 polystyrene can be recycled and reused in a closed-loop system, reducing its impact on the environment Many manufacturers are now using recycled EPS 150 polystyrene in their products, helping to reduce waste and conserve resources.
